Jonah was certainly a Messenger. 139 When he fled unto the laden ship, 140 cast lots, and was among the losers. 141 And a fish swallowed him, and he was reproaching himself. 142 And had he not been one of those who glorify (Allah) 143 he would certainly have remained inside the fish until the Day of Resurrection. 144 ۞ Then We cast him on a desert shore while he was sick; 145 and We caused a gourd tree to grow over him. 146 And We sent him to a hundred thousand (people) or even more. 147 and they believed. So We let them enjoy life for a while. 148 Now ask them (O Muhammad): Hath thy Lord daughters whereas they have sons? 149 Or did We create the angels as females while they were witnesses?" 150 Is it not a lie invented by them when they say: 151 " Allah has begotten," and indeed, they are liars. 152 Has He chosen daughters in preference to sons? 153 “What is the matter with you? What sort of a judgement you impose!” 154 Why do you not reflect? 155 Or, do you have a clear authority? 156 Bring your book if what you say is true. 157 They have set up a kinship between Him and the jinn; and the jinn know that they shall be arraigned. 158 God is far above what they attribute to Him, 159 Except the chosen servants of Allah [who do not share in that sin]. 160 Wherefore verily neither ye nor that which ye worship, 161 You cannot make anyone rebel against Him. 162 except those who will burn in Hell. 163 (Those ranged in ranks say): "Not one of us but has a place appointed; 164 “And indeed we, with our wings spread, await the command.” 165 We glorify God." 166 What, would they then say: 167 If we had but a reminder from the men of old 168 "We should certainly have been Servants of Allah, sincere (and devoted)!" 169 They have rejected the Quran. They will soon know the consequences (of their disbelief). 170 And verily Our word went forth of old unto Our bondmen sent (to warn) 171 that they shall certainly be succoured, 172 and that it is Our host that would certainly triumph. 173 So turn (away) from them for a while. 174 And watch, for they will (soon) see. 175 Do they seek to hasten on Our Torment? 176 So when it does descend in their courtyards so what an evil morning it will be for those who were warned! 177 And leave them for a time. 178 And see, for they are going to see. 179 Hallowed be thine Lord, the Lord of Majesty, from that which they ascribe! 180 So peace be on the messengers, 181 And all praise is to Allah, the Lord Of The Creation. 182
God the Almighty always says the truth.
End of Surah: The Arrangers (Al-Saaffaat). Sent down in Mecca after Animals (Al-An 'aam) before Luqmaan (Luqmaan)
